THE LION OF MUGELLO
Gastone Nencini (1930 -1980) was an Italian cyclist with a professional career from 1953 to 1965.
Nencini won the final victory in both the Tour de France 1960 and the Giro d'Italia 1957. As a very good climber and descender, he also won the mountain classification in both cycling races. In the Tour of Italy he won a total of seven stage victories and in the Tour de France he was successful in a stage four times.
He was nicknamed "The Lion of Mugello", after his birthplace. Nencini, who was a chain smoker, was also an amateur painter.
